Mohali, March 5

Advertisement

As many as 911 senior citizens and 178 in the 45 to 59 age group with comorbidities were administered the Covishield vaccine here today.

A total of 2,899 senior citizens and 470 persons aged 45 to 59 have been jabbed so far. As many as 131 and 114 healthcare workers were given the first and second dose of the vaccine, respectively.

Similarly, 128 and 32 frontline workers were given the first and second dose of the vaccine. So far, 5,965 and 2,810 healthcare workers and 4,320 and 69 frontline workers have got the first and second dose of the vaccine, respectively.

The Mohali Civil Surgeon, Dr Adarshpal Kaur, said, “The vaccination is being conducted at seven government health institutions and 29 private hospitals in the district. So far, no adverse effect of the vaccination has been seen in any of the health workers.”

Punjab Health Minister inoculated

Punjab Health and Family Welfare Minister Balbir Singh Sidhu got his first Covid vaccine shot at the district hospital in Phase 6, Mohali, on Friday. TNS
